The Montville Recreation Department will be sponsoring LEGO ENGINEERING - Peers, Gears & Engineers by Technology Toolbox for Grades 1-2 and Grades 3-5.

Grades 1-2 - Our young Engineers will have the opportunity to explore, investigate and solve problems using Levers, Gears, Pulleys, Wheels, and Axles in this exciting hands-on class that uses LEGO Educational materials. Children will be introduced to simple machines in each 1 hour class. In true engineering style, time will be allotted to make design improvements to the object we build, allowing the children to bring their creative genius to the surface. Material will not be repeated if your child previously participated in the program.

Grades 3-5 - Hands-on learning engages students at every level, sparks creativity, develops critical thinking skills, ignites career possibilities — and is just plain fun! LEGO®Education Simple & Powered Machines use LEGO® bricks and creative activities to make interactive, exploration-based learning easier than ever to achieve. We will be using both building plans and open-ended activities to explore the world around us. Students will cover a broad range of concepts, such as force, motion, and energy, using LEGO Technic bricks and a motor to model physical behaviors. This class will help promote collaborative work and observation skills.
